# LC Gradio DocsAI πŸš€
## Overview
LC-Gradio-DocAI is a demo project showcasing a privately hosted advanced Documentation AI helper, demonstrating a fine-tuned 7B model's capabilities in aiding users with software documentation. This application integrates technologies like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G) using LangChain, a vector store using Chroma DB or and FAISS and Gradio for a model UI to offer insightful documentation assistance. It's designed to help users navigate and utilize software tools efficiently by retrieving relevant documentation pages and maintaining conversational flow.
## Key Features
- **AI-Powered Documentation Retrieval:** Utilizes various fine-tuned 7B models for precise and context-aware responses.
- **Rich User Interface:** Features a user-friendly interface built with Gradio.
- **Advanced Language Understanding:** Employs LangChain for implementing RAG setups and sophisticated natural language processing.
- **Efficient Data Handling:** Leverages Chroma DB and FAISS for optimized data storage and retrieval.
- **Retrieval Chain with Prompt Tuning:** Includes a retrieval chain with a prompt template for prompt tuning.
- **Conversation Memory:** Incorporates BufferMemory for short-term conversation memory, enhancing conversational flow.
## Models Used
This setup is tested with the following models:
- `mistralai/Mistral-7B-v0.1`
- `mistralai/Mistral-7B-Instruct-v0.1`
- `HuggingFaceH4/zephyr-7b-beta`
- `HuggingFaceH4/zephyr-7b-alpha`
- `tiiuae/falcon-7b-instruct`
- `microsoft/Orca-2-7b`
- `teknium/OpenHermes-2.5-Mistral-7B`

## Configuration
1. Create a `.env` file in the project root.
2. Add the following environment variables to the `.env` file:
```
HUGGINGFACEHUB_API_TOKEN=""
AWS_S3_LOCATION=""
AWS_S3_FILE=""
VS_DESTINATION=""
```
